Output 3c76fc87923d3fe8f64b7f23d492f0af3c93687795698369a2543e1e4d8e491c:10

value
1492063
script pubkey
OP_0 OP_PUSHBYTES_20 fcafe5108c0008d2196b18f0fbad6b3e66eea063
address
bc1qljh72yyvqqydyxttrrc0httt8enwagrr5cqxut
transaction
3c76fc87923d3fe8f64b7f23d492f0af3c93687795698369a2543e1e4d8e491c
spent
true